      @@EyeofkamauYes you are correct. I have the aforementioned AIR and a 24in M1 Air .. each with 16GB RAM. Both are well equipped to edit the files ... but that isn't where I was going. Uncompressed raw image size from this camera are ~267MB ea or 114MB compressed as compared to ~28MB uncompressed ad ~20MB compressed from my Z6II or (if we stay in the Fuji XT-4 family) ~25MB . So these files are basically 4.5 to 10 times the size of the files produced by my XT-4 and Z6II. Hard drive space is being consumed 4.5 to 10 times quicker than with my current camera.
      Understanding that when you shoot weddings, portraits, special events etc ... you're not shooting a dozen images, you are shooting 100's (?) of images per shoot. With file sizes ranging between 114 to 267MB each (yes I understand you can dumb down the image size) there's a lot of drive space being eaten up for every shoot.
      Boiling it all down then, all I was suggesting is that consideration has to be made when buying a camera that produces files of this size, is do you have the system in place for file management or is that an additional consideration on top of the cost of the camera itself.
